Pair of golf courses in The Villages will be closed for heavy core aeration

Two executive golf courses in The Villages will be closed Friday, March 22 and Saturday, March 23 for heavy core aeration and sanding.

The Bogart Executive Golf Course and the Tarpon Boil Executive Golf Course will be impacted.

This is a planned program to ensure quality conditions. While every effort will be made to ensure smoothness, expect a 14- to 21-day recovery cycle and plan your tee times accordingly. Along with this core aeration, there will be additional re-grassing in small areas.

If you have any questions or need additional information on this transition, contact District Executive Golf Maintenance at 674-1885.
